## Deployment

QueueMinder, our queue-depth autoscaler, ships as a single container behind the Harlowe orchestrator. Deploys go out Thursdays after the eng sync; the rollout is canaried at 10% for one hour. Scaling decisions pause automatically during rollout, so a brief backlog on the Vexbury queues is expected and self-clears. Roll back by redeploying the previous tag — state is externalized, nothing to migrate. On startup the service reads the following configuration values.

settings of yawif-yafop:
[druys]
port = 9000
region = south-3
host = druys.zemvarsoft.internal
team = frador
timeout_ms = 3000
retries = 4

Subject: Wellness Room Booking

Hi,

Your wellness room booking at Bramleigh Court is confirmed for tomorrow, 13:00–14:00, Room W2, second floor. Contractors must sign in at the front desk first and wear a visitor lanyard. Please leave the room as found and switch off the lighting panel when done. Bookings over an hour need facilities approval. To unlock the wellness room door, enter the code printed below.

door code, tawef-bahof: bdg-LMFWZ-8

☐ Lost-badge procedure briefed. Cover with the new starter before lunch: report loss to the Ashvale reception desk at once; badge is deactivated within the hour; replacement issued same day if reported before 15:00. No tailgating while waiting for the replacement. Until the new badge arrives, they should use the temporary door code below at the main entrance.

door code, tajof-kageg: bdg-QVDCE-3